American banking giant JPMorgan Chase on Tuesday said that it has unveiled two new state-of-the-art campuses in India, based in Mumbai and Bengaluru, marking a significant expansion of its presence in the country.
These cutting-edge workplaces, recognised as two of the firm’s largest technology and operations centers on a global scale, are set to drive lasting service excellence, operational efficiency, and innovative practices, said JPMorgan.
The sprawling Mumbai campus, encompassing a staggering 1.16 million square feet, finds its home at the 23-acre Nirlon Knowledge Park (NKP), a prominent finance and technology hub situated along the Western Express Highway in Goregaon. Similarly, the brand-new Bengaluru hub, spanning an impressive 1.12 million square feet, is situated within the Embassy Tech Village (ETV), an expansive business park sprawling across 103 acres along the Outer Ring Road.

The principle of zero-waste management governs these workspaces, promoting digitalisation, paperless practices, materials repurposing, and waste segregation at the source. Also, the parking facilities incorporate electrical vehicle charging stations, said JPMorgan.
As part of the well-being of employees, the campuses provide amenities such as all-gender restrooms, a childcare Center, mother’s rooms, prayer areas, and a fully equipped health and wellness center, said JPMorgan.
